What is a 48V Lithium Ion Battery?

A 48V lithium ion battery pack consists of multiple lithium ion cells connected in series and parallel arrangements, providing a stable voltage output ideal for various applications. Typically used for renewable energy systems, electric vehicles, and off-grid applications, these battery packs represent a perfect balance between size, weight, and capacity.

Applications of 48V Lithium Ion Batteries

48V lithium ion batteries are versatile power solutions utilized in numerous industries. Some popular applications include:

  • Electric Vehicles (EVs): Many EVs rely on 48V systems for efficient energy distribution, providing extended range and improved performance.
  • Solar Energy Systems: In solar installations, these batteries are employed to store energy generated during peak sunlight hours for later use, ensuring continuous power supply.
  • Uninterruptible Power Supply (UPS): Businesses utilize 48V batteries in UPS systems to ensure seamless power during outages, preventing data loss and operational interruptions.
  • Electric Bicycles and Scooters: The lightweight and compact nature of 48V batteries makes them ideal for powering electric bikes and scooters.

Benefits of 48V Lithium Ion Batteries

Investing in a 48V lithium ion battery pack offers a multitude of benefits:

1. High Energy Density

One of the most significant advantages of lithium ion technology is its high energy density. This enables more energy storage in a smaller footprint, allowing for lighter and more compact battery systems.

2. Long Cycle Life

48V lithium ion batteries typically provide a cycle life of 2000+ cycles. This longevity translates to lower costs in the long run, as replacements are less frequent.

3. Efficiency

With high charge and discharge efficiencies, 48V lithium batteries minimize energy loss, ensuring you maximize the power you store and use.

4. Maintenance Free

Unlike traditional lead-acid batteries, lithium ion batteries require little to no maintenance, saving you time and resources.

How to Choose the Right 48V Lithium Ion Battery?

When evaluating a 48V lithium ion battery for your specific needs, here are essential factors to consider:

1. Capacity

The capacity of a battery, expressed in amp-hours (Ah), indicates how much energy storage it can provide. Assess your energy consumption needs to choose a battery with adequate capacity.

2. Discharge Rate

Discharge rate impacts the performance of your application. Check the Continuous Discharge Rate (CDR) to ensure the battery can deliver the required power without compromising performance.

3. Temperature Range

Operating in extreme temperatures can affect battery performance. Choose a battery with a wide temperature range to ensure reliable performance in different climates.

4. BMS (Battery Management System)

A good BMS enhances battery safety, performance, and lifespan by managing charging, discharging, and monitoring conditions. Invest in a battery with a reliable BMS for optimal functioning.

Installation and Safety Tips

Proper installation and handling are crucial for safety. Here are some tips:

1. Professional Installation

Consider hiring a professional for installation. This helps avoid common pitfalls and ensures that the system is optimized for your energy needs.

2. Ventilation

Ensure that your battery is installed in a well-ventilated area to prevent overheating, which can lead to performance issues and safety hazards.

3. Regular Monitoring

Regularly check the battery's state of charge (SOC) and condition to keep it functioning at peak performance and to enhance its lifespan.
